W hereas, the achievement of academic status for all academic librarians is a press­ ing need, and W hereas, it has been demonstrated that those librarians who have academic status may, without adequate assistance, lose that status, and W hereas, the ACRL Board of Directors have voted to establish an Office for Aca­ demic Status at ACRL headquarters to provide the needed services and assistance for the achievement and retention of aca­ demic status by academic librarians, and W hereas, it is obvious th a t the proposed Program of Action for Mediation, Arbitra­ tion and Investigation will not meet all the needs of academic librarians, Be it therefore resolved that the ACRL Membership Meeting instruct the Board of Directors to assure the establish­ ment of the Office for Academic Status without delay by securing full funding for this office in the 1971-72 budget, and Be it further resolved that, failing to achieve this funding through allotment from the ALA, the ACRL impose a fee of five dollars ($5.00) .upon each of its per­ sonal members and ten dollars ($10.00) upon each of its institutional members, as provided in the ALA Bylaws, Article VI, Section 6 ( c ) , the proceeds of this assess­ ment to be used exclusively to support the establishment and operation of an Office for Academic Status. cache/crln-21832.pdf txt/crln-21832.txt
